Over time, even well-built bifold hangar doors experience component wear from daily cycling, environmental exposure, and continuous operational demands. In active aviation facilities, small mechanical issues can quickly impact door alignment, opening speed, and long-term reliability if not addressed properly.
For this project, our team evaluated the existing bifold door system, identified the components requiring repair, and completed the necessary adjustments and service work to restore dependable operation. The repair process focused on improving door movement, maintaining structural integrity, and ensuring the system continued to operate safely and efficiently within the facility’s daily workflow.
Bifold hangar doors play a major role in aircraft accessibility and operational efficiency, making proactive maintenance and timely repairs essential for minimizing downtime. By addressing issues early, facilities can avoid larger system failures and extend the service life of critical door infrastructure.
